# Build Provenance: Incremental Rebuilds on Mosswire

Quick primer: Mosswire only rebuilds pages whose content hash changed, so "why didn't my page update?" usually means the source hash matched. Every incremental run writes a provenance record — which inputs, which template version, which cache entries it reused. If output looks stale, don't nuke the cache first; check the provenance log. Each record is keyed by the token that appears below.

build token for fafof-tageg: htk21_f30a3062ec5a0972b3bbf

### Step 4: Update health checks

When you move the Marrowgate API behind the new Skylark load balancer, switch from TCP probes to the HTTP health endpoint. The endpoint returns a shallow check by default; deep checks (which touch the database) should only run on the slower interval to avoid connection pool churn. Unhealthy thresholds are deliberately lenient during migration week to prevent flapping. Apply the probe configuration below to each target group.

settings of yawif-kafog:
[caseth]
host = caseth.norvahq.local
user = caseth_svc
database = caseth_prod

Subject: Static-analysis baseline cut-over complete

Welcome aboard, and a quick note for new folks: as of Monday, the Kestrelworks repo uses a single committed baseline file for static analysis instead of the old per-team suppression lists. Existing findings are frozen in the baseline; anything new fails the build. Don't edit the baseline by hand — regenerate it with the tooling if a cleanup PR legitimately removes findings. The analyzer settings that produced the current baseline are listed below.

config for bafof-yadup:
[raldor]
team = druys
access_code = ac_de306a
host = raldor.zemvarworks.local
port = 9000
owner = wendor.julir
peer = belael.halixstack.local

## Changed defaults

Heads up: the Ledgerline tax-rate lookup cache now defaults to a 15-minute TTL instead of 24 hours. Turns out rates in the Veldt County sandbox were going stale mid-demo, which was embarrassing. Eviction is now LRU rather than FIFO, and the cache warms on boot. If you're reviewing, check that nothing hardcodes the old TTL. The new defaults land as follows.

deployment values, bajop-taweg:
holwyn:
  log_level: debug
  metrics_host: metrics.holwyn.zemvarsys.internal
  pool_size: 32